Never stayed at AK so can't comment on the buses there. But definatly would not drive to MK, it is a multi-step process to get to the park. first a parking lot tram (unless you are in early) and then either the ferry or monorail. Bus drops you a short walk from the gate. Also can't comment on other park's parking situation as to how close or far away your car is, but buses are always closer to the gate.

Bus to MK. Drive to DTD and the water parks. Drive if you're going to another resort for dinner, particularly an EPCOT resort.

The other parks are a toss up. Some people like the flexibility of not waiting for a bus and others don't like to drive when on vacation.

We usually do busses to parks, but always drive to DTD and from our resort to any other resort for meals or just to hang out. If we think we're going to a park and then a nearby resort for dinner afterwards (ie, MGM and then the clambake at BC), we'll drive to BC or BW and valet park.
 
JetsFan73, the monorail is really only convienent for MK and Epcot. You still need to bus to MGM and AK.
